Senior Manager salary at Mercedes-Benz Research and Development India ranges between ₹19.1 Lakhs to ₹60 Lakhs per year for employees with experience between 8 years to 20 years. Salary estimates are based on 27 latest salaries received from various employees of Mercedes-Benz Research and Development India.

What is the notice period for Senior Manager at Mercedes-Benz Research and Development India in Bangalore / Bengaluru?
According to AmbitionBox, 50% of the Mercedes-Benz Research and Development India Senior Managers in Bangalore / Bengaluru reported a notice period of 2 Months, 33% reported a notice period of 3 Months and the remaining reported other notice period durations. This is based on 6 responses on AmbitionBox in last 2 years.
